Activated Carbon Filter Principle and Technical Parameters

Table of Content [Hide]

    An activated carbon adsorption filter is a pressure filtration device that uses activated carbon as the filter media. It can be connected in series with ion exchange softening and desalination equipment to form a treatment system. Activated carbon adsorption filters not only have the function of filtering suspended solids like ordinary mechanical filters, but also remove impurities such as free residual chlorine, odor, color, and organic matter that are difficult to remove by conventional methods.
